Steph Curry Likes Yankees GM Cashman Comparing Warriors to Red Sox

After the Red Sox acquired Chris Sale from the White Sox, Yankees GM Brian Cashman called Boston the Golden State Warriors of baseball.

On Wednesday, Steph Curry was asked about that comment.

"I like that comparison because the Red Sox are my favorite team," Curry said. "They obviously made some splashes during the offseason, and when you play an exciting brand of baseball and you're about winning -- because that's what we're about -- I like the comparison."

Steph Curry's favorite team is the Red Sox? How did that happen?

"I was a free agent growing up in Charlotte," Curry said. "My brother (Seth) picked the Yankees, so I picked the Red Sox.

"We got a little inner-city rivalry, which is good."
